LOUIS GEORGE WASHI ARNOLD
is honored on Panel 30E, Row 37 of
the Vietnam Veterans Memorial.

Full Name: LOUIS GEORGE WASHI ARNOLD
Wall Name: LOUIS G ARNOLD
Date of Birth: 10/9/1948
Date of Casualty: 11/20/1967
Home of Record: DETROIT
County of Record: WAYNE COUNTY
State: MI
Branch of Service: ARMY
Rank: PFC
Casualty Country: SOUTH VIETNAM
Casualty Province: KONTUM
